Position: Finance Analyst - British Office Sudan
Salary: USD 1,087.42
Deadline: November, 07/2023
The main purpose of the job:
The British Office Sudan (BOS) is looking to recruit a Finance Analyst who will play a key role in providing oversight, assurance and advice to teams spending UK aid in Sudan.
The Finance Analyst will report to the ODA Finance Manager and be part of the Operational Excellence team led by the Deputy Development Director. Together you will work with programme teams to ensure value for money for the UK taxpayer is at the heart of FCDO programming and investments. The successful candidate will also work alongside corporate partners, including commercial, HR and IT advisors, to promote a corporate ethos in your business area.
We are looking for an enthusiastic individual with good finance and analytical skills. The successful applicant should have advanced Excel skills, be a good communicator and able to work alongside colleagues across a range of grades.
Roles and Responsibilities:
In this role, the Finance Analyst supports the effective oversight and quality assurance of the UK’s aid spending in Sudan. The post holder will have a strong background in finance, alongside excellent analytical ability in order to support the Finance Manager in evaluating the portfolio’s financial performance and risk.
Key responsibilities include:
Preparing, analysing and discussing management information with stakeholders including the Development Director, Finance colleagues and Programme teams.
Leading the extraction, consolidation, and quality assurance of key financial information, across multiple years.
Managing and analysing data in Excel and other tools: using Pivot Tables and functions to combine data across multiple tables and transform it into relevant management information.
Holding regular meetings, supporting and challenging programme managers on finance forecasts and programme pipelines.
Assisting the annual budget process for the office, working with stakeholders to provide realistic budget requirements and supporting the Finance Manager in delivering the overall position.
Assisting the Finance Manager to improve the local finance capability of non-finance professionals.
Preparing and submitting corporate returns and accounting packs, including large cash payment forecasts and year-end returns.
Developing an understanding of external partners to raise awareness on counter fraud, corruption, and risk management, assisting in the due diligence process with programme teams.
Working on the monthly budgeting and forecasting process, ensuring that data provided for monthly finance reports is timely, accurate and robust, and enabling the department to make informed decisions on the allocation and management of resources to ensure that public funds are in the correct place and spent effectively.
You will work with colleagues in the Operational Excellence Team and across all policy & programme teams to strengthen the application of controls, deepen understanding of fiduciary risks, manage any allegations of fraud/corruption and ultimately deliver more impactful ODA programmes.
Essential qualifications, skills and experience
Experience of working collaboratively with business or programme managers as well as with other finance staff to provide an accurate financial position, along with robust forecasts.
Have the confidence and enthusiasm to present complex financial information to a diverse audience including non-finance colleagues. Ability to understand end users’ needs and provide the information in a way that takes this into account.
Able to review current systems in place and make recommendations that will improve the quality of service received by end users.
Ability to manage conflicting workloads in order to achieve tight deadlines, adhering to the finance annual timetable and responding to ad-hoc requests as required.
Have the courage to make changes to improve efficiency and challenge the basis of decision-making.
Can demonstrate strong analytical skills with attention to detail to produce financial analysis. Can draw on advanced excel skills in order to produce this.
Experience in a finance role with similar or related responsibilities is essential.
Language requirements:
Language: English
Level of language required: Fluent
Desirable qualifications, skills and experience
Experience of working in the International Development or Humanitarian sector.
Arabic language skills.
Prior experience working on or in Sudan.
It is desirable, but not essential, that applicants hold or are studying towards a qualification with one of the five Consultative Committee of Accountancy Bodies [CCAB] i.e. ACCA, CIPFA, ICAEW, ICAI, ICAS; or CIMA, or AAT; or someone who has undergone a period of equivalent structured training and accreditation in a specialist area of finance.
You are also expected to demonstrate the following technical competencies:
Reporting and control: provision of information to support and advise on policy development, provision of management advice and supporting the business to deliver their objectives.
Decision Support: collate and provide management information as well as offer some advice and support on analyses and interpretation of the data.
Operational finance: demonstrate a good knowledge of accounting processes and doing or overseeing transactional work such as posting or approving journals, performing/ reviewing reconciliations, etc.
